Definition of Web Design
Web design is the discipline of creating the visual elements and user interface of a site. It involves both creative design and functional aspects, ensuring that the web page is not only attractive but also functional.

Modern web design often includes:

Cross-device compatibility

UI/UX principles

Visual consistency

Clean code

Speed and performance

Steps in Website Creation
Building a website is a structured process. Here are the core steps:

1. Goal Setting
Understand your purpose. Who is your target audience? What do you want to achieve? This step includes:

Choosing your niche

Deciding on features

Planning your content

2. Domain & Hosting
You need a URL and server:

Choose a unique website name

Pick reliable hosting

Point DNS

3. Creating the Website
This is the hands-on phase where the design and structure come to life:

Use a builder like Wix or Webflow

Create a mockup

Develop each page

Ensure responsive design

4. Making Your Site Search Engine Friendly
Your site should not only look good but also be visible in search results:

Optimize titles and meta descriptions

Minify scripts

Add alt tags for images

5. Launch & Maintenance

Track user behavior

Maintain plugins and themes

Regularly audit your pages

Should You Build or Outsource?
Depending on your technical knowledge, you can either:

Use a DIY tool like WordPress, Wix, or Squarespace

Hire a professional web designer

Each has pros and cons:

DIY: Good for small budgets, flexible, but time-consuming.

Professional: Better SEO, but requires clear communication.

Best Practices in Site Creation
Keep it Simple – Less is more.

Responsive priority – Over 60% of traffic is mobile.

Optimize performance – Speed affects SEO and UX.

Clear CTAs – Guide your visitors to act.

Unique style – Make your site memorable.

Write valuable content – Quality content keeps people engaged.
